More about Student Services courses
Are you interested in pursuing a career in Student Services in the beautiful Ballina area? With a variety of courses available, you can easily find an educational pathway that suits your needs, whether you are a beginner or seeking to advance your qualifications. In total, there are four Student Services courses offered, including Traffic Management Designer Skill Set RIISS00056, Certificate III in Local Government (Leadership & Management) LGA30120, and more. These courses are designed to give students the skills necessary to thrive in various roles within the local government and community services sectors.
If you are starting your journey in Student Services, you'll find three beginner courses perfect for learners with no prior experience or qualifications. Consider the Certificate III in Local Government (Rates) LGA30120 to launch your career in local governance, or the Certificate III in Local Government (Leadership & Management) LGA30120 to develop essential leadership skills. For those looking for a specialised area, the Traffic Management Designer Skill Set also represents a key step into the workforce.
For experienced learners seeking to further advance their careers, there is the Certificate IV in Local Government (Regulatory Control) LGA40120. This course is aimed at individuals who have prior experience or qualifications and wish to build upon their existing skills, potentially leading to higher responsibility roles within local government.
